From: Deepanshu Kartikey <kartikey406@xxxxxxxxx>
Subject: mm/hugetlb: fix hugetlb cgroup rsvd charge/uncharge mismatch
Date: Sat, 28 Mar 2026 12:25:34 +0530
In alloc_hugetlb_folio(), a single h_cg pointer is used for both the rsvd
and non-rsvd hugetlb cgroup charges. When map_chg is set,
hugetlb_cgroup_charge_cgroup_rsvd() stores the charged cgroup in h_cg, but
the immediately following hugetlb_cgroup_charge_cgroup() overwrites h_cg
with the non-rsvd cgroup pointer.
As a result, hugetlb_cgroup_commit_charge_rsvd() stores the wrong
(non-rsvd) cgroup pointer into the folio's rsvd slot.
When the folio is later freed, free_huge_folio() unconditionally calls
both hugetlb_cgroup_uncharge_folio() and
hugetlb_cgroup_uncharge_folio_rsvd(). The rsvd uncharge reads back the
wrong cgroup from the folio and decrements a counter that was never
charged for that cgroup, causing a page_counter underflow:
page_counter underflow: -512 nr_pages=512
WARNING: mm/page_counter.c:61 at page_counter_cancel
Fix this by introducing a separate h_cg_rsvd pointer exclusively for the
rsvd charge path, keeping the rsvd and non-rsvd charges fully independent
through their charge, commit, and error uncharge paths.
